         <description><![CDATA[<div> This book was written by Eoin Colfer, and is fantasy. The tone is adventure. Artemis Fowl in general is about a thirteen-year-old mastermind that stumbles across a fairy race. He acquires their technology and help to do heists and missions. The Eternity Code takes place when Artemis makes one of the greatest computers in the universe. He makes a business deal with a very powerful man, but gets sabotaged and tricked. His bodyguard is shot, and the business man gets away. I recommend this to anyone who enjoys fairy humor, or mystery, or adventure.</div>]]></description>
